I think these soups are great. If you're not used to 'no salt added' foods, then you'll find it bland. But once you have a bowls of this soup, regular soup with it's 2,000 mg of sodium will taste like ocean water. You can actually taste the flavor of the beans and herbs rather than just being saturated with salt. The minestrone is my favorite of these soups and the potato/leek my least favorite. I'd rate the lentil as my second favorite.
